一款高顏值且免費的 SQL 開發(fā)工具之Beekeeper Studio詳解
今天給大家介紹一款簡單易用而且美觀的免費 SQL 客戶端:Beekeeper Studio。
Beekeeper Studio 簡介
Beekeeper Studio 是一款免費開源的 SQL 開發(fā)和數(shù)據(jù)庫管理工具,具有美觀高效、簡單易用的特點。Beekeeper Studio 基于 Vue.js 開發(fā),遵循 MIT 開源協(xié)議,支持 Windows、Linux 以及 macOS 平臺。
本站下載:
https://www.jb51.net/database/791630.html
Beekeeper Studio 支持的數(shù)據(jù)庫包括:MySQL/MariaDB、PostgreSQL、SQLite、SQL Server、CockroachDB、Amazon Redshift。主要的功能特性包括:
- 安全連接。除了正常的連接,也可以使用 SSL 加密連接或通過 SSH 隧道連接;
- SQL 自動補全。代碼編輯器支持語法高亮和表名自動補全功能;
- 支持多個工作窗口??梢酝瑫r打開多個代碼編輯窗口,同時編寫多個查詢;
- 保存查詢語句。組織和保存常用的查詢語句,方便重復運行;
- 查看并編輯表中的數(shù)據(jù)。支持數(shù)據(jù)的排序和過濾;
- 查看并修改表的結(jié)構(gòu)。通過直觀的界面創(chuàng)建、編輯和刪除表的字段、索引和外鍵;
- 導出表中的數(shù)據(jù)。支持 CSV、JSON、JSONL 以及 SQL 格式,允許導出指定的數(shù)據(jù)。
Beekeeper Studio 安裝
Beekeeper Studio 支持 Windows、Linux 以及 macOS 平臺,我們可以在官方網(wǎng)站直接下載安裝,也可以通過GitHub 下載安裝。
Beekeeper Studio 支持自動版本更新。
Beekeeper Studio 使用教程
連接數(shù)據(jù)庫
打開 Beekeeper Studio 之后顯示以下界面:
在“Connect Type”下拉列表中選擇數(shù)據(jù)庫的類型,打開連接選項界面:
其中,Host 表示數(shù)據(jù)庫服務器地址;Port 表示服務端口;User 是用戶名;Password 是密碼;Default Database 是默認連接的數(shù)據(jù)庫;Enable SSL 復選框表示使用安全的 SSL 連接;如果打開了 SSH Tunel,可以設置 SSH 隧道;Test 按鈕可以測試當前連接設置;點擊 Connect 按鈕可以建立連接。
另外,Save Connection 部分可以設置一個連接名稱,保存連接密碼,設置連接顏色,點擊 Save 按鈕保存設置。連接成功后顯示以下界面:
左側(cè)列出了當前數(shù)據(jù)庫中的表和視圖,可以通過名稱進行過濾;右側(cè)是查詢區(qū)域和結(jié)果顯示。
Beekeeper Studio 支持黑暗(Dark)和明亮(Light)兩種主題,點擊“View”->“Theme”進行選擇。以下是明亮主題的效果:
文件關聯(lián)
Beekeeper Studio 提供了文件關聯(lián)功能,可以在不打開應用程序的前提下完成以下操作:
- 雙擊一個 sqlite .db 文件,在 Beekeeper Studio 中打開該文件。
- 通過終端命令行打開 URL 和文件:
Mac:open postgresql://user@host/database
或者open ./example.db
Linux:xdg-open postgresql://user@host/database
或者xdg-open ./example.db
SQL 編輯器
SQL 查詢區(qū)域可以用于編寫和運行 SQL 語句。Beekeeper Studio 提供了表名和字段名的字段補全功能,編寫完成之后,點擊 Run 按鈕運行查詢:
查詢結(jié)果顯示在界面下方,右下角的“Download”按鈕可以用于導出查詢結(jié)果,支持 CSV、Excel、JSON 等格式。
另外,點擊 Save 按鈕可以保存當前查詢語句:
保存的查詢可以通過左側(cè)的 ⭐ 按鈕查看并重復執(zhí)行。
Beekeeper Studio 支持參數(shù)化查詢,例如:
表格瀏覽器
右鍵點擊左側(cè)列表中的表名,可以查看并編輯表中的數(shù)據(jù)、查看并編輯表結(jié)構(gòu)、導出表中的數(shù)據(jù)以及生成建表語句等。
快捷鍵
Beekeeper Studio 支持以下通用快捷鍵:
- 新建窗口:Ctrl + Shift + N
- 新建標簽頁:Ctrl + T
- 關閉標簽頁;Ctrl + W
- 格式化查詢語句:Ctrl + Shift + F
- 執(zhí)行查詢語句:Ctrl + ↩
- 快速查找:Ctrl + P
另外,Beekeeper Studio 還支持以下編輯功能快捷鍵:
- 撤銷:Ctrl + Z
- 重做:Shift + Ctrl + Z
- 剪切:Ctrl + X
- 復制:Ctrl + C
- 粘貼:Ctrl + V
- 全選:Ctrl + A
SQLTools 工具
SQLTools 是一個基于 Beekeeper Studio 構(gòu)建的網(wǎng)站,提供了在線的 SQL 格式化、表結(jié)構(gòu)設計以及表結(jié)構(gòu)模板等工具。
以下是該工具提供的 users 示例表結(jié)構(gòu)。
到此這篇關于一款高顏值且免費的 SQL 開發(fā)工具之Beekeeper Studio詳解的文章就介紹到這了,更多相關SQL 開發(fā)工具Beekeeper Studio內(nèi)容請搜索本站以前的文章或繼續(xù)瀏覽下面的相關文章希望大家以后多多支持本站!
版權(quán)聲明:本站文章來源標注為YINGSOO的內(nèi)容版權(quán)均為本站所有,歡迎引用、轉(zhuǎn)載,請保持原文完整并注明來源及原文鏈接。禁止復制或仿造本網(wǎng)站,禁止在非www.sddonglingsh.com所屬的服務器上建立鏡像,否則將依法追究法律責任。本站部分內(nèi)容來源于網(wǎng)友推薦、互聯(lián)網(wǎng)收集整理而來,僅供學習參考,不代表本站立場,如有內(nèi)容涉嫌侵權(quán),請聯(lián)系alex-e#qq.com處理。